Residential gutter repair services involve inspecting, maintaining, and fixing gutter systems on homes to ensure they function properly. Over time, gutters can develop issues such as leaks, sagging, or detached sections due to weather exposure, age, or improper installation. Repair work may include sealing leaks, reattaching loose or sagging gutters, replacing damaged sections, or adjusting the pitch to promote proper water flow. These services help homeowners maintain their property's exterior and prevent water-related problems that can cause damage to the foundation, siding, or landscaping.

Gutter problems often lead to water overflow, which can cause water to spill over the sides and pool around the foundation. This can result in basement flooding, erosion, or damage to exterior walls. Clogged or damaged gutters may also cause water to seep into the roof or walls, leading to mold growth and wood rot. Residential gutter repair services are designed to address these issues by restoring the integrity of the gutter system, ensuring that rainwater is directed away from the home efficiently. Timely repairs can save homeowners from costly repairs and protect the structural safety of their property.

These services are commonly used on a variety of resid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-unit buildings. Homes with older gutter systems or those exposed to frequent storms and heavy rainfall are more likely to require repairs. Additionally, properties with trees nearby that shed leaves and debris often need gutter maintenance and repair to prevent blockages and water overflow. Whether a home has seamless gutters, traditional aluminum, or other materials, professional repair services can help extend the lifespan of the system and keep it functioning optimally.

Homeowners should consider gutter repair services whenever they notice signs of damage or improper function. Common indicators include overflowing gutters during rain, sagging sections, visible leaks, or water stains on exterior walls.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more serious problems like foundation damage, basement flooding, or exterior deterioration. The overview below groups typical Residential Gutter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Owings Mills,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- For routine gutter repairs like sealing leaks or fixing minor clogs, local contractors typically charge between $150 and $400. Many standard j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.

Mid-Range Projects - Replacing sections of damaged gutters or addressing moderate issues generally costs between $400 and $1,200.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ive repairs or partial replacements.

Full Gutter Replacement - Complete replacement of residential gutters often ranges from $1,200 to $3,500, depending on the size of the home and material choices. Larger or more complex homes tend to push costs toward the higher end of this spectrum.

Larger or Complex Installations - Extensive gutter system upgrades or custom solutions can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ve detailed planning and specialized mater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of gutter damage can residential repair services address? Local contractors can fix issues such as leaks, sagging sections, loose or damaged hangers, and clogged or broken downspouts to restore proper function.

How do professionals handle gutter repairs on different roof types? Service providers assess the roof and gutter system to determine the best repair approach, ensuring compatibility with various roof materials and structures common in Owings Mills, MD.

What are common signs that indicate a need for gutter repair? Signs include water overflowing during rain, visible sagging or detachment, rust or corrosion, and staining on the siding or foundation nearby.

Can gutter repairs prevent water damage to a home? Yes, properly repaired gutters help direct water away from the foundation and walls, reducing the risk of water intrusion, basement flooding, and foundation issues.

What types of repair services do local contractors typically offer? They often provide sealing leaks, replacing damaged sections, realigning gutters, securing loose hangers, and clearing debris to ensure effective drainage.
